## fixtureforge 4.0 — Default Changes

For support: fixtureforge now seeds deterministic data by default, caps generated records at 10,000 per run, and disables network-backed fixtures unless explicitly enabled. Customers upgrading from 3.x may see smaller datasets and fixed seeds; point them to the override flags. Tickets about "missing random data" are expected. The new shipped defaults are listed below.

deployment values, kadug-fawip:
[fenath]
port = 9200
region = north-3
host = fenath.lumicworks.corp
timeout_ms = 250
retries = 7

Runbook: Sievewright validator plugins. Each validator is a sandboxed plugin loaded at startup by the Gatemill host process; plugins declare a schema version, and mismatched versions are skipped with a WARN, not an error, so check logs if a validator seems inactive. To hot-reload after deploying a new plugin bundle, send SIGHUP to the host — do not restart the whole pod during business hours. Plugins are fetched from the internal registry, which requires an auth token in the host's env file; append that token line immediately below.

secret setting of tajof-bahif: COURIER_KEY3=65d

# Log sampling for the Wrennet notification service
# This service emits roughly 40k log lines per minute at peak, so we
# sample INFO at 5% and keep WARN/ERROR at 100%. If support needs full
# traces for an incident, flip sample_rate to 1.0 for no more than one
# hour — the sink fills quickly. Sampled logs are written to the store below.

replica DSN, yadup-hahig: mongodb://gilys_svc:Mx@db-5f8f.norvasoft.internal:5432/eliion